IDIOMS DESCRIBING BOOKS 1. To be a bookworm = to read a lot = to be avid reader 2. To have your nose in a book = to read a lot 3. To leaf through a book = to turn the pages quickly and not readng retails 4. To flip through ( a book, magazine, ….) 5. To be a real gem: to be a valuable find and highly enjoy. 6. It had me in stitches: it was very funny 7. To be a breath of fresh air: to be refreshing and new 8. To be a real eye-opener 9. To be a real page-turner 10. To be a rollercoaster ride 11. To be ups and downs 12. To have you on the edge of your seat 13. To be a fast-paced novel 14. To be a heavy read 15. I highly/ strongly recommend it 16. I can not recommend it enough 11/03/2023.
